The difference between laser marking machine and laser engraving machine?

Laser marking machine and laser engraving machine are two common laser processing equipment, they have a wide range of applications in the advertising industry, packaging industry, decorative upholstery and automotive industry.laserpecker 2 laser engraver Although they both belong to advertising equipment, there are some differences between them.

First of all, the working width of laser marking machine and laser engraving machine is different. Laser marking machine working width is relatively small, generally with the size of an ordinary desk.laser pecker 4 And some small power laser engraving machine's working width is also not big. However, some high-powered laser engraving machines are mainly used for cutting metal, and their working area is larger, at least can accommodate the size of a bed.

Secondly, there is also a difference in the processing speed of laser marking machines and laser engraving machines. The processing speed of the laser marking machine is faster than the laser engraving machine.laser pecker pro For example, on the assembly line of mineral water manufacturers, the laser marking machine can complete the processing task of about 100 meters in 1 minute.

Third, the processing depth of laser marking machine and laser engraving machine is also different. Laser engraving machine can be engraved on a larger stroke size and can be cut, and its processing depth is far more than the laser marking machine.

Fourth, the laser marking machine and laser engraving machine used by the laser is also different. The optical path system of the laser engraving machine is mainly composed of three reflective mirrors and a focusing mirror, and usually uses a carbon dioxide glass tube laser. The life of this glass tube laser is generally between 2000-10000 hours, and is a one-time use. Laser marking machines generally use metal tube lasers (non-metallic marking machines) or YAG solid-state lasers (metal laser marking machines), and their life expectancy is generally more than five years. In addition, metal tube lasers can be re-inflated for use.

Finally, there are price differences between laser marking and laser engraving machines. Due to the different choices of materials, the price of laser marking machines can vary, usually ranging from tens to hundreds of thousands of dollars. In contrast, laser engraving and cutting machines for non-metals are relatively inexpensive, especially the low-power machines. However, laser engraving machines for cutting thick metals are more expensive.

In summary, although laser marking machines and laser engraving machines are both devices that utilize lasers for processing, there are some differences between them in terms of working width, processing speed, processing depth, type of laser, and materials used. Therefore, when choosing to use these two types of equipment, you need to make a reasonable choice according to the specific needs and application scenarios.
